Skincare Essentials

Skincare is the foundation of any beauty regimen. Key products include cleansers, toners, moisturizers, and sunscreens. A cleanser is crucial for removing dirt, oil, and makeup, ensuring your skin is clean and pores are unclogged. Follow this with a toner, which helps to balance the skin’s pH levels and can reduce the appearance of pores. Moisturizers are essential for keeping the skin hydrated, preventing dryness, and maintaining a healthy barrier. Lastly, never skip sunscreen – it’s vital for protecting your skin from harmful UV rays, which can cause premature aging and increase the risk of skin cancer. Opt for products that suit your skin type, whether it’s oily, dry, or sensitive, to achieve the best results.

Makeup Basics

When it comes to makeup, the basics include foundation, concealer, mascara, and lip balm. A good foundation can even out your skin tone and provide a flawless base. It’s essential to choose one that matches your skin type and tone. Concealer is perfect for hiding blemishes and dark circles, offering a quick touch-up for a more polished look. Mascara enhances your eyelashes, making your eyes appear bigger and more defined. Finally, a nourishing lip balm keeps your lips moisturized and can act as a base for other lip products. Selecting the right products tailored to your skin type and tone can significantly improve your makeup application and durability.

Haircare Necessities

Haircare is just as important as skincare and makeup in maintaining a fresh and polished appearance. Essential products include shampoos, conditioners, and styling items. Shampoo cleanses your hair and scalp, removing oil and product buildup. Make sure to choose one that caters to your specific hair type, whether it’s straight, curly, oily, or dry. Conditioners help to detangle, hydrate, and smooth your hair, making it more manageable and shiny. Finally, styling products like heat protectants, hair serums, and styling gels or creams can help you achieve your desired hairstyle while protecting your hair from damage. It’s crucial to select products that address your hair concerns and complement your hair type for the best results.

Current Trends in the Beauty Industry

The beauty industry is undergoing a significant transformation, driven by the increasing demand for clean and sustainable beauty products. Consumers are becoming more conscious of the environmental impact of their choices, leading to a shift towards eco-friendly packaging and natural ingredients. Brands are responding to this trend by obtaining cruelty-free certifications and ensuring their products are free from harmful chemicals. This movement towards sustainability is not just a passing fad but a fundamental change in consumer behavior, with more people seeking beauty solutions that are both effective and environmentally responsible.

Another noteworthy trend is the rise of personalized beauty. Advances in technology and data analytics have made it possible to create customized skincare and makeup solutions tailored to individual needs. Companies are utilizing AI-powered tools to analyze skin types and conditions, offering products that cater specifically to each consumer’s unique requirements. This customization extends to virtual try-on apps, allowing customers to experiment with different looks and products from the comfort of their homes. These innovations are not only enhancing user experience but are also setting a new standard for personalization in the beauty industry.

Social media platforms like Instagram, YouTube, and TikTok are playing a pivotal role in shaping consumer preferences. Beauty influencers on these platforms have the power to introduce new products and trends to their followers, significantly impacting purchasing decisions. The visual and interactive nature of social media allows for real-time feedback and engagement, making it easier for brands to connect with their audience and adapt to ever-changing market demands. Influencers’ reviews and tutorials have become a primary source of information for many, underlining the importance of social media in the beauty landscape.

Emerging technologies are also revolutionizing the beauty industry. AI-powered skincare analysis tools and virtual try-on apps are just the beginning. These technologies provide consumers with a more accurate understanding of their beauty needs and preferences, leading to more informed purchasing decisions. The future of beauty shopping is becoming increasingly digital, with these innovations offering convenience, personalization, and a higher level of engagement.
